This allows the parser struct to fit in one cache line on
x86-64 systems where cache lines are 64 bytes.

Using 32-bit integer lengths is safe here because these are only for
tracking offsets within the HTTP header buffer.  We can safely limit
HTTP headers and in-memory buffers to be less than 4GB without
anybody complaining.

HTTP bodies continue to use off_t (usually 64-bit, even on 32-bit
systems) sizes and support as much as the OS/hardware can handle.
